Mood:

This color brings a warm, vibrant vibe that often feels sunny, cheerful, and comforting. It's commonly used to evoke optimism and positivity in design, whether in interiors or graphics. As a mid-range yellow with a slight warmth, it has broad appeal and is often paired with cooler tones to create a balanced, uplifting atmosphere.

Why Designers Use It:

This color is often used to represent warmth, optimism, and clarity, which makes it a popular choice in both interior and graphic design. Designers appreciate it for its versatility, as it works well in both modern and traditional settings. It’s frequently used in branding, packaging, and interior design to communicate energy, positivity, and approachability. In terms of industry use, this warm yellow often appears in design for food packaging, children's products, and even automotive elements, where a cheerful and approachable color is desirable. It's also found in the fashion industry, particularly in spring and summer collections, thanks to its light, refreshing feel. The color has no specific regional or cultural affiliations but is widely used in designs intended to lift the mood or provide a sense of calm.
